What songs did Kyle Jacobs write?

Kyle Jacobs has contributed to the writing of a number of songs and some of which include Round Randy, Chaos on the Streets, Avalanche, I Rule The World, Are You Ready?, The End, Bringin’ Home the Bananas, Red Intruder, and others.

Kyle Jacobs even co-wrote the song of Garth Brook that is titled “More Than a Memory” and he also co-wrote the song by Kimberley Locke titled “8th World Wonder.”

Apart from writing, Kyle Jacobs has contributed in several ways to a number of songs in the genre of country music.
